Novità di Ubuntu 21.04 'Hirsute Hippo'

Ippopotamo irsuto



La nuovissima versione di Ubuntu 21.04 , Hirsute Hippo, è stato rilasciato il 22 aprile 2021. È una versione provvisoria della popolare distribuzione Linux, con solo nove mesi di supporto da Canonical. Quindi vale la pena aggiornarlo?

L'ippopotamo irsuto

L'Hirsute Hippo ha colpito le strade (o le pozze di fango) il 22 aprile 2021. Ad ogni modo, l'ultima versione della popolarissima distribuzione Ubuntu Linux di Canonico è disponibile per il download. Ubuntu 21.04 è una versione provvisoria, il che significa che riceve supporto solo per nove mesi.





Canonical rilascia una build di Ubuntu ogni sei mesi, una ad aprile e una ad ottobre. Ogni due anni, una di queste build viene designata come versione Long Term Support (LTS). Le versioni LTS sono supportate per cinque anni e sono considerate di livello aziendale. Le altre versioni, le build provvisorie, sono per coloro che desiderano avere l'ultima versione di Ubuntu e la più recente selezione di applicazioni e per i quali la stabilità è di secondaria importanza.

Ad essere onesti con Canonical, le build provvisorie sono sempre piuttosto stabili. A volte hanno bisogno di un po' di tempo per sistemarsi mentre le patch post-lancio vengono srotolate, ma riescono a stabilizzarsi molto rapidamente. Poiché le build provvisorie vengono utilizzate come terreno di prova per il software, le funzionalità e le innovazioni che alla fine verranno incluse nella prossima build LTS, c'è un piccolo rischio residuo nell'usarle.



Alcune delle funzionalità sperate, come il Ambiente desktop GNOME 40 e il Toolkit di sviluppo GTK 4, non ce l'ha fatta a Hirsute Hippo. GNOME 40 ha molti cambiamenti, quindi c'erano preoccupazioni sull'aggiornamento. Piuttosto che rischiare di introdurre qualcosa che potrebbe avere un impatto negativo sull'esperienza desktop, sulle estensioni di GNOME e sul tema Yaru, GNOME 40 è stato eliminato da questa versione. Ubuntu 21.04 è compatibile con GTK 3 e GNOME 3.38.

Il desktop predefinito di Ubuntu 21.04

Annuncio pubblicitario

Non è una brutta cosa. Anche in una build provvisoria, non c'è posto per l'avventatezza. E in effetti, il nuovo contenuto in GNOME 40 non è tanto quanto ci si potrebbe aspettare dal salto nel numero di versione build. Il Lo schema di versione di GNOME stava diventando ingombrante . Il numero di build è stato portato a 40 per avviare un nuovo schema di numerazione. Non rappresenta uno sviluppo importante o molti nuovi contenuti, quindi c'erano ancora meno motivi per includerlo.



Ma abbastanza su ciò che non ha fatto il taglio. Cosa c'è di nuovo in Ubuntu 21.04?

Kernel Linux 5.11

C'è stata un po' di confusione sulle nuove funzionalità del kernel 5.11. quando Linus Torvalds ha annunciato il rilascio del nuovo kernel il giorno di San Valentino, ha detto, È un insieme di commit più piccolo della media da rc7 a final. Tuttavia, ciò non significa che non ci sia molto in questa versione. Significa solo che tra la settima candidata al rilascio finale e la build di rilascio, ci sono stati pochissimi commit. Quindi c'era pochissimo code-churn dell'ultimo minuto, il che è una buona cosa. Ma c'è molto in questo kernel che è di interesse .

    Estensioni di protezione software: Intel Estensioni di protezione software (SGX) è ora supportata. SGX consente la creazione di zone di memoria crittografate sicure chiamate enclave. Le enclavi sono opache al codice esterno. Il codice normale può fare richieste alle enclave, ma non possono accedere direttamente ai loro contenuti. Il codice in esecuzione all'interno dell'enclave soddisfa le richieste dal codice non dell'enclave. Intel sta promuovendo le enclave come un modo per proteggere elementi privati ​​e sensibili, come le chiavi di crittografia da un kernel dannoso o compromesso. Miglioramenti del processore AMDNota: anche i processori AMD ricevono una certa attenzione, con miglioramenti delle prestazioni e della gestione nel kernel. C'è il supporto per la gestione dell'energia per CPU Zen di AMD , Per esempio. Syscall User Dispatch: Un nuovo schema di intercettazione delle chiamate di sistema progettato per migliorare l'efficienza di emulatori come Vino è stato implementato. Wine ha bisogno di scambiare frequentemente tra codice basato su Windows e codice basato su Linux. Si prevede che le nuove routine di intercettazione e reindirizzamento delle chiamate forniranno un significativo aumento delle prestazioni. Bitmap ad azione costante: Il |_+_| chiamata di sistema è usato per definire cosa il sistema chiama a processo dello spazio utente può invocare nello spazio del kernel. Gli argomenti delle chiamate di sistema venivano esaminati per vedere se la chiamata era consentita o se il processo o il thread dovevano essere uccisi. Ciò forniva sicurezza al sistema riducendo il numero di modi in cui il kernel poteva essere attaccato da software dannoso. Il nuovo schema riduce il sovraccarico di questa funzionalità utilizzando regioni di memoria a mappatura di bit che contengono flag binari e funzionano in modo simile a elenchi consentiti, elenchi di blocchi e elenchi di eliminazione.

Naturalmente, un nuovo kernel include molte correzioni di bug, miglioramenti della sicurezza e supporto per casi d'uso hardware specifici. È stato aggiunto o migliorato il supporto per:

  • gestione USB4 e Fulmine .
  • rilevamento dell'hardware nei laptop Lenovo ThinkPad.
  • Tastiere per laptop da gioco ASUS.
  • rilevamento di sottosistemi PCI utilizzando il 64 gigatransfer al secondo (GT/s) velocità di collegamento.
  • lettura dei sensori negli alimentatori Corsair.

Modifiche visive

Hirsute Hippo viene spedito con una selezione di nuovi sfondi con la nostra celebrità ippopotamidi .

Finestra di selezione dello sfondo di Ubuntu 21.04

La tavolozza del design a base viola rimane e il il tema predefinito è ancora Yaru . Tuttavia, ci sono alcune modifiche e modifiche. Hirsute Hippo utilizza per impostazione predefinita un tema scuro, ma non è globale. Viene applicato selettivamente ad alcuni elementi del desktop, ad esempio il calendario e il menu di sistema, ma non a tutto.

Annuncio pubblicitario

Il menu di sistema ha separatori più piccoli tra le sezioni del menu e la punta di freccia o l'indicatore triangolare utilizzato per espandere le sezioni ora è un gallone.

Il menu del sistema Ubuntu

La barra di evidenziazione arancione nella barra laterale del browser di file Nautilus viene sostituita con un'evidenziazione di colore grigio molto più tenue. Un'icona selezionata viene ancora evidenziata nell'arancione familiare.

Molte delle icone sono state aggiornate. La maggior parte dei tipi di documenti ora presenta un angolo ripiegato. Le icone di LibreOffice usano meno colori e sembrano meno ingombranti.

Wayland è il server di visualizzazione predefinito

Canonical è passato all'utilizzo di Wayland come server di visualizzazione in Ubuntu 17.10 ma è tornato a utilizzare il Server X.Org X11 nelle versioni successive. Hippo vede la reintroduzione di Wayland come server di visualizzazione predefinito, a meno che non si utilizzi l'hardware grafico Nvidia. Se viene rilevato hardware Nvidia, rimarrai su X.Org. Se riscontri problemi con Wayland, puoi forzare il tuo sistema a utilizzare X.Org.

Usa questo comando per modificare il GNOME display manager file di configurazione:

seccomp()

Per tornare a X.Org, elimina il cancelletto |_+_| dall'inizio della riga evidenziata e riavviare.

/etc/gdm3/custom.conf aperto nell

Nelle versioni precedenti di Ubuntu, un'icona a forma di ingranaggio nella schermata di accesso dava accesso alle opzioni per scegliere quale server di visualizzazione si desiderava utilizzare. Quell'icona a forma di ingranaggio non era presente nella versione beta di Hirsute utilizzata da Hippo per ricercare questo articolo. Sarà interessante vedere se riapparirà nella versione finale.

I file sul desktop sono tornati

Se vuoi rilasciare un file sul desktop, puoi farlo. Questa funzionalità è stata rimossa in GNOME 3.28. Alcune persone vogliono la possibilità di posizionare file sul desktop, mentre altre no. Ma rimuovere la loro capacità di scelta non era una mossa popolare.

Annuncio pubblicitario

L'estensione GNOME Icone del desktop NG (DING) è stato creato per consentire alle persone di utilizzare il desktop come preferiscono. Hirsute Hippo viene fornito con l'estensione DING installata, quindi hai di nuovo una scelta.

Software aggiornato

Come sempre, molti dei pacchetti software nativi sono stati aggiornati e aggiornati. Ecco le versioni di alcune delle principali applicazioni incluse in Ubuntu 21.04:

    Firefox: 87.0 Thunderbird: 78.8.1 LibreOffice: 7.1.2.2 Nautilus (File): 3.38.2-stabile kernel: 5.11.0-13-generico bash: 5.1.4 gcc: 10.2.1 20210401 Apri SSL: 1.1.1j 16 feb 2021 GNOME: 3.38.4

Sicurezza della directory principale

A quanto pare, gli ippopotami preferiscono la privacy. Le directory home in Ubuntu 21.04 sono più sicure per impostazione predefinita. Nelle versioni precedenti di Ubuntu, ogni utente aveva accesso in lettura ed esecuzione alla directory home di tutti gli altri utenti. Ubuntu 21.04 imposta le autorizzazioni per le directory home su 750 anziché su 755. Le autorizzazioni del proprietario e del gruppo rimangono come erano, ma le autorizzazioni per tutti gli altri utenti sono state rimosse.

    750: Il nuovo autorizzazioni. |_+_| . Leggi, scrivi ed esegui per il proprietario e leggi ed esegui per i membri del gruppo, ma nessun accesso per tutti gli altri. 755: Il vecchio autorizzazioni. |_+_| . Leggi, scrivi ed esegui per il proprietario, leggi ed esegui per i membri del gruppo e leggi ed esegui per tutti gli altri.

Se esegui una nuova installazione di Ubuntu 21.04, viene utilizzato un nuovo set di autorizzazioni per la tua home directory. Se esegui un aggiornamento, le autorizzazioni sulle directory home degli utenti esistenti non verranno modificate. Le directory home appena create riceveranno il nuovo set di autorizzazioni predefinite.

Un aggiornamento utile?

L'Hirsute Hippo si è comportato bene nei test e si sente come una struttura solida e stabile. Ciò che gli manca in superficie luccica lo compensa con molti cambiamenti significativi sotto il cofano, anche senza GNOME 40. Il kernel 5.11, le applicazioni aggiornate e le correzioni di bug a livello di sistema e i miglioramenti della sicurezza sono tutti vantaggiosi. Anche la modifica delle autorizzazioni sulle directory home è una modifica gradita. Non è niente che non potresti fare a mano in altre versioni, ma quanti in realtà si sono preoccupati?

Annuncio pubblicitario

Canonical stima che il 95% delle installazioni di Ubuntu siano versioni LTS. Senza dubbio rimarranno con Fossa focale di Ubuntu 20.04 LTS fino al 22.04. Per quanto riguarda l'altro 5%? Se stavo eseguendo una versione provvisoria di Ubuntu come Ubuntu 20.10 Groovy Gorilla, Farei l'aggiornamento al 21.04. Ci sono miglioramenti ingegneristici abbastanza significativi e vantaggiosi per renderlo utile.

Se sei indeciso, ricorda che puoi sempre far girare una macchina virtuale in VirtualBox e prendi l'ippopotamo per un giro di prova senza rischi o una lenta dondolata.

LEGGI SUCCESSIVO Foto del profilo di Dave McKay Dave McKay
Dave McKay ha usato per la prima volta i computer quando era in voga il nastro di carta perforata, e da allora ha programmato. Dopo oltre 30 anni nel settore IT, ora è un giornalista tecnologico a tempo pieno. Durante la sua carriera ha lavorato come programmatore freelance, manager di un team internazionale di sviluppo software, project manager di servizi IT e, più recentemente, come Data Protection Officer. I suoi scritti sono stati pubblicati da howtogeek.com, cloudavvyit.com, itenterpriser.com e opensource.com. Dave è un evangelista di Linux e un sostenitore dell'open source.
Leggi la biografia completa

Articoli Interessanti